Originally Posted by Lake rat Skater
Wasn't there a triple 450R 38 in the works for a Havsu customer that pasted away? Did that become this boat or is it still waiting for a new buyer?
The King of outboard cats was born two years ago, my old 368 with 450's and C-Zone and all the same stuff and much more with 8 year extended warrantys and I saw it for sale just the other day and its a carbon boat. The new outboard boats are epoxy. Mine was a carbon boat that had never had the transom drilled.

The 68 boats are slightly slower than the competitors but they handle the big stuff very well and they are very forgiving and it would be almost impossible to put one over, you would have to try really hard!!
